Identification and Visualization of Coupling Paths-–Part II: Practical Application

2014 
This work focuses on developing methods to identify and visualize electromagnetic coupling paths. In Part I [1] of this two-part series, the idea to utilize an analogy between electromagnetic energy flow and fluid flow was explained. The concepts of the electromagnetic energy parcel and its trajectory were introduced, and the characteristics of the trajectory of an energy parcel were discussed. Based on this idea, this paper (Part II) introduces methods and concepts developed for solving practical elect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) problems. The utility of the methods will be demonstrated using a practical application.
